Output 707168089c13b8cd769b41a99563a3b6953a9a38200292153f6826dc0e2f1fe1:1

value
520315764
script pubkey
OP_0 OP_PUSHBYTES_20 1f3d4ebbf71e5ea596424d0d4d4cafa1285a2864
address
ltc1qru75awlhre02t9jzf5x56n905y5952ryzumaxn
transaction
707168089c13b8cd769b41a99563a3b6953a9a38200292153f6826dc0e2f1fe1
spent
true